Description
17" (43 cm.) Bisque socket head, small brown glass sleep eyes, mohair lashes, thick dark upper eyeliner, delicately-painted lashes, brushstroked brows, accented nostrils and eye corners, closed mouth with shaded lips, unpierced ears, blonde mohair wig, composition and wooden ball-jointed body, antique costume, undergarments, socks and shoes. Condition: generally excellent. Marks: 120 3. Comments: Germany, circa 1910, from a series of 120 model dolls whose definitive maker remains a mystery. Value Points: most endearing expression of the very rare closed mouth doll, finest bisque and painting, original body and body finish. The doll is featured in the book, The Rose Unfolds, by Rosalie Whyel and Susan Hedrick, pp. 191/193.
